The money lent and received in this transaction is known as a loan: the creditor has "loaned out" money, while the borrower has "taken out" a loan. The amount of money initially borrowed is called the principal. The borrower pays back not just the principal but also an additional fee, called interest. The major difference between a Loan vs Mortgage is that a mortgage loan is always secure and has compulsory payments due. In contrast, on the other hand, loans are flexible in nature and are often unsecured in nature.

Mortgages are kinds of loans that are secured with personal property or real estate. A loan is a relationship between a borrower and a lender. The lender is also known as a creditor, and the borrower is known as a debtor. Mortgages typically finance real estate purchases, while personal loans are more versatile and can be used for purchases and investments. Think of it this way: You can take out a mortgage to buy a home and use a personal loan to finance your home improvement projects. But the differences don't end there.

Buying down your rate allows you to put down upfront money to lower the interest rate on your mortgage. It usually costs 1% of the total mortgage balance to lower your interest rate by 0.25%.

The interest gets added onto the principal and then your payment comes off. If your loan is for $1000 and interest is 10% or $100, then the loan amount will increase to $1100. Then if your repayment is $110, the loan balance will move to $990. If you make extra repayment, say $200 instead of $110, then your loan balance will move to $900. -
A conforming loan is a mortgage that meets the requirements established by the Federal Housing Finance Agency, Fannie Mae, and Freddie Mac. These requirements include limits on the loan amount, your debt-to-income ratio, and your loan-to-value ratio. Difference between mortgage and loan #2: The collateral. The collateral on a home mortgage is the property itself. If ever the borrower fails to pay the loan, the collateral or the property in question may become the lender's. Basically, a collateral protects the lenders and makes the mortgage a less risky affair.
